What is the significance of St Elias Church within the Catholic community in Australia?
St Elias Church holds a profound place within the Catholic Church in Australia, serving as a spiritual anchor for the faithful in Wollongong and surrounding regions. As a vibrant parish rooted in Eastern Catholic tradition, it fosters a deep sense of community through regular liturgies, sacraments, and cultural celebrations that reflect its Melkite Greek Catholic heritage. The church not only upholds the teachings of the universal Catholic Church but also enriches the Australian Catholic landscape with its unique liturgical practices and devotion to Saint Elias the Prophet, making it a beacon of faith and cultural identity.
